When Re-Piping Is the Smart Fix

If you are constantly repairing leaks or dealing with pressure problems, re-piping can stop the cycle. Instead of patching one weak spot at a time, repiping replaces aging or failing supply lines so the entire system performs reliably and safely.

  • Frequent leaks: multiple repairs in different areas of the home
  • Discolored or metallic-tasting water: corrosion or pipe degradation
  • Low pressure: restrictions, buildup, or failing supply lines
  • Water damage risk: recurring issues that can harm cabinets, drywall, and flooring
  • Planning upgrades: remodels, fixture changes, and water heater replacements

Signs Your Home May Need Repiping

Re-piping is not about replacing pipes for no reason. It is about solving repeated failures with a solution that protects your home and makes your plumbing dependable again.

Recurring Leaks

Leaks keep appearing in different locations, even after repairs and fixture replacements.

Low or Uneven Pressure

Weak flow at showers and sinks, or pressure that changes when other fixtures are used.

Rusty or Discolored Water

Brown or yellow tint and metallic odor or taste can signal corrosion and pipe deterioration.

Frequent Plumbing Repairs

Multiple service calls within a year can indicate a system that is nearing the end of its useful life.

Water Damage Concerns

Cabinet swelling, drywall stains, or flooring damage from repeat leaks raises the stakes quickly.

Upgrades or Remodel Planning

Re-piping can be the right time to modernize supply lines before finishing walls and floors.
